Parar

Como exatamente os kubernetes funcionam? [fechado]

Como exatamente os kubernetes funcionam? [fechado]
  1. Como faço para desligar Kubernetes?
  2. Como Kubernetes para uma vagem?
  3. Kubernetes pode desligar um recipiente?
  4. Kubernetes pode correr sem internet?
  5. Como os Kubernetes reiniciam uma vagem?
  6. O que acontece quando uma cápsula de Kubernetes cai?
  7. Como você para uma vagem?
  8. O que acontece quando um pod cai?
  9. Como o Docker interrompe um recipiente?
  10. Um recipiente do docker pode parar?
  11. Como faço para interromper todos os serviços em Kubernetes?
  12. Como faço para sair do comando kubectl?
  13. Como o Docker interrompe um recipiente?
  14. Você pode usar Kubernetes sem Docker?
  15. Como você para uma vagem?
  16. Como faço para parar de serviços desnecessários?

Como faço para desligar Kubernetes?

ssh no nó do trabalhador. Pare Kubelet e Kube-Proxy executando o sudo docker pare Kubelet Kube-proxy. Pare o Docker executando o Sudo Service Docker Stop ou Sudo Systemctl Stop Docker. Desligue o desligamento do sistema sudo agora.

Como Kubernetes para uma vagem?

Você envia um comando ou chamada de API para encerrar a vagem. Kubernetes atualiza o status do pod para refletir o tempo em que o pod deve ser considerado "morto" (o tempo da solicitação de rescisão mais o período de carência). Kubernetes marca o estado de POD como "terminando" e para de enviar tráfego para a vagem.

Kubernetes pode desligar um recipiente?

O ciclo de vida de terminação de Kubernetes

Isso significa que há muitas razões pelas quais Kubernetes pode encerrar um recipiente perfeitamente saudável. Se você atualizar sua implantação com uma atualização rolante, o Kubernetes encerra lentamente vagens antigas enquanto girava novos. Se você drenar um nó, o Kubernetes encerra todas as vagens nesse nó.

Kubernetes pode correr sem internet?

Kubernetes não precisa de acesso à Internet para operação normal quando todos os contêineres e componentes necessários são fornecidos pelo repositório privado.

Como os Kubernetes reiniciam uma vagem?

Depois que os contêineres em uma saída de pod, o Kubelet os reinicia com um atraso exponencial de retomada (10s, 20s, 40s,…), que é limitado em cinco minutos. Depois que um contêiner é executado por 10 minutos sem problemas, o kubelet redefine o cronômetro de reinício para esse contêiner.

O que acontece quando uma cápsula de Kubernetes cai?

CrashLoopbackoff é um estado de Kubernetes que representa um loop de reinicialização que está acontecendo em uma vagem: um recipiente no pod é iniciado, mas falha e é reiniciado, repetidamente. Kubernetes esperará um tempo de retomfada crescente entre os reinicializações para lhe dar a chance de corrigir o erro.

Como você para uma vagem?

Basta executar "Kubectl Excluir pod nginx" para remover o pod que você fez. A vagem será excluída como você pode ver na imagem abaixo após a execução do seguinte comando no shell. Se você destruiu com sucesso a vagem, o comando “pod nginx excluído” será mostrado no console.

O que acontece quando um pod cai?

Se uma vagem que contém seu aplicativo desce e outra vagem for criada em seu lugar, executando seu aplicativo. Os usuários ainda devem poder usar seu aplicativo depois disso.

Como o Docker interrompe um recipiente?

O comando Docker Stop envia dois sinais antes de encerrar um contêiner em execução. O primeiro sinal alerta o recipiente de possível rescisão após um certo período de carência. É chamado de sinal sigterm. O segundo sinal é o sinal Sigkill que encerra o contêiner em execução.

Um recipiente do docker pode parar?

O processo principal dentro do contêiner terminou com sucesso: esse é o motivo mais comum para um contêiner do Docker parar! Quando o processo em execução dentro do seu contêiner termina, o contêiner sai. Aqui estão alguns exemplos: você executa um contêiner, que executa um script de shell para executar algumas tarefas.

Como faço para interromper todos os serviços em Kubernetes?

Na API de Kubernetes, não há verbo "Stop". Tecnicamente falando, não é possível "parar" algo em Kubernetes. No entanto, em vez disso, podemos definir o número de réplicas como zero. Esta ação instruirá o controlador de implantação a excluir todas as vagens existentes de uma determinada implantação.

Como faço para sair do comando kubectl?

É possível forçar o término do executivo Kubectl enviando sinal -9 usando o comando Kill.

Como o Docker interrompe um recipiente?

O comando Docker Stop envia dois sinais antes de encerrar um contêiner em execução. O primeiro sinal alerta o recipiente de possível rescisão após um certo período de carência. É chamado de sinal sigterm. O segundo sinal é o sinal Sigkill que encerra o contêiner em execução.

Você pode usar Kubernetes sem Docker?

Você pode decidir usar o Kubernetes sem Docker, ou mesmo o Docker sem Kubernetes para esse assunto (mas aconselhamos você a usá -lo para fins diferentes do que a execução de contêineres). Ainda assim, embora Kubernetes seja uma ferramenta bastante extensa, você terá que encontrar um bom tempo de execução de contêineres - um que implementou o CRI.

Como você para uma vagem?

Basta executar "Kubectl Excluir pod nginx" para remover o pod que você fez. A vagem será excluída como você pode ver na imagem abaixo após a execução do seguinte comando no shell. Se você destruiu com sucesso a vagem, o comando “pod nginx excluído” será mostrado no console.

Como faço para parar de serviços desnecessários?

Como em outros serviços que estão definidos para o tipo de inicialização automática, clique com o botão direito do mouse e selecione Propriedades. Selecione Stop para interromper o serviço se estiver em execução e, em seguida, defina o tipo de inicialização para desabilitar.

Como colocar dados semelhantes a produção em controle de versão
O que você deve manter sob controle da versão?O que é Dolt vs DVC?Quais são os dois tipos de controle de versão?Qual ferramenta é usada para controle...
De onde vêm módulos em uma torre Ansible?
Onde estão localizados módulos Ansible?Como funcionam os módulos Ansible?Como funciona Ansible Tower?Onde estão os módulos Ansible armazenados Linux?...
Como definir o valor da cota VPC para o módulo Terraform VPC para AWS?
Como você define um valor na variável Terraform?Como você passa uma variável para um módulo Terraform?Como você declara variáveis ​​no Terraform TFVA...